Abstract

Ispusni ventil i ventil za provjetravanje za cjevovode koji sprovode tekućine, odnosno armature, sa tijelom ventila (6), koje je u suštini izrađeno u obliku čašice, čiji se poprečni presjek prema dolje smanjuje, za zatvaranje i otvaranje ispusta ventila (3), sa čašicom sa opnom (9), koja je pričvršćena na plivajuće tijelo (11) ventila, i sa zaštitnom navlakom (8), postavljenom između tijela ventila i čašice sa opnom (9), koja se može nalaziti u različitim zatvorenim, odnosno otvorenim položajima preko ispusnih otvora (10) tijela ventila (6), karakteriziran time, što čašica sa opnom (9) ima unutrašnju konturu koja se u suštini, u skladu sa vanjskom konturom tijela ventila (6), širi prema gore.Patent sadrži još 11 patentnih zahtjeva.

Claims (12)

1. Ispusni ventil i ventil za provjetravanje za cjevovode koji sprovode tekućine, odnosno armature, sa tijelom ventila (6), koje je u suštini izrađeno u obliku čašice, čiji se poprečni presjek prema dolje smanjuje, za zatvaranje i otvaranje ispusta ventila (3), sa čašicom sa opnom (9), koja je pričvršćena na plivajuće tijelo (11) ventila, i sa zaštitnom navlakom (8), postavljenom između tijela ventila i čašice sa opnom (9), koja se može nalaziti u različitim zatvorenim, odnosno otvorenim položajima preko ispusnih otvora (10) tijela ventila (6), karakteriziran time, što čašica sa opnom (9) ima unutrašnju konturu koja se u suštini, u skladu sa vanjskom konturom tijela ventila (6), širi prema gore.
2. Ispusni ventil i ventil za provjetravanje prema Zahtjevu 1, karakteriziran time, što je tijelo ventila (6) u osnovi izrađeno u obliku zarubljenog stošca.
3. Ispusni ventil i ventil za provjetravanje prema Zahtjevu 1 ili 2, karakteriziran time, što je unutrašnja kontura čašice sa opnom (9) u osnovi izrađena konusno, posebno u obliku zarubljenog stošca.
4. Ispusni ventil i ventil za provjetravanje prema jednom od Zahtjeva 1 do 3, karakteriziran time, što čašica sa opnom (9) ima dubinu i širinu koje omogućuju, da u položaju u kojem u potpunosti naliježe preko tijela ventila (6), samo sa svojim gornjim bridom i preko zaštitne navlake (8) dolazi u kontakt sa tijelom ventila (6).
5. Ispusni ventil i ventil za provjetravanje prema jednom od Zahtjeva 1 do 4, karakteriziran time, što je zaštitna navlaka (8) pričvršćena na vanjskoj strani čašice sa opnom (9) na rastojanju od njenog gornjeg brida.
6. Ispusni ventil i ventil za provjetravanje prema jednom od Zahtjeva 1 do 5, karakteriziran time, što je tijelo ventila (6) postavljeno tako da je pokretno u svom ležištu (4) na ispustu ventila (3), tako da na području leđišta tijela ventila (4) može osloboditi ili zatvoriti ispust.
7. Ispusni ventil i ventil za provjetravanje prema Zahtjevu 6, karakteriziran time, što je tijelo ventila (6) postavljeno tako da se prema dolje može izvaditi iz svog ležišta (4).
8. Ispusni ventil i ventil za provjetravanje prema Zahtjevu 6 ili 7, karakteriziran time, što tijelo ventila (6) ispoljava unutrašnji, posebno središnji vodeći segment (14, 15), pomoću kojeg se dovodi u vođicu na, odnosno u ispustu ventila.
9. Ispusni ventil i ventil za provjetravanje prema jednom od Zahtjeva 6 do 8, karakteriziran time, što je tijelo ventila (6) postavljeno na šipku za vođenje plivajućeg tijela (12), a posebno na gornji dio šipke za vođenje (12) i pričvršćeno na njenom središtu.
10. Ispusni ventil i ventil za provjetravanje prema jednom od Zahtjeva 6 do 9, karakteriziran time, što tijelo ventila (6) na površini kontakta sa svojim ležištem (5) ima aksijalnu zaptivku (5).
11. Ispusni ventil i ventil za provjetravanje prema jednom od Zahtjeva 6 do 10, karakteriziran time, što je zaštitna navlaka (8) pričvršćena na donjoj vanjskoj površini tijela ventila (6) i što služi kao sredstvo za zatezanje, koje tijelo ventila (6) pomiče iz njegovog ležišta (4), kada se plivajuće tijelo (11), odnosno čašica sa opnom (9), na koju je sa svoje druge strane pričvršćena zaštitna navlaka (8), pomiču prema dolje.
12. Ispusni ventil i ventil za provjetravanje prema jednom od Zahtjeva 6 do 11, karakteriziran time, što je između tijela ventila (6) i ispusta ventila postavljen uređaj sa oprugom, koji tijelo ventila (6) prethodno pričvršćuje za ležište tijela ventila (4).
